Context: Ardenfell line margins slipped three points over two quarters. Drivers: input steel costs, aggressive discounting at the Westmoor branch, and a stale price book. Proposal: uplift list prices four percent, tighten discount authority to regional level, sunset the two lowest-margin SKUs. Risk: volume loss at Halverton accounts, estimated under two percent. Decision requested at Thursday's review. Modelling assumptions are in the appendix pack. The commercial reasoning leadership wants kept close is noted directly below.

board note of tajop-yajof: The finance team signed off on a budget of $77.6 million for Project Pramir.

Vendor note for release management: Hollowbrook Automation is migrating our remaining cron jobs onto their Kestrelline workflow engine. Freeze window applies to any release touching scheduled tasks until cutover completes. Hollowbrook owns job definitions during migration; we retain rollback authority. Do not approve releases that add new crontab entries. Route cutover scheduling questions to their delivery team here.

escalation mailbox, kaweg-kahif: druwyn.sordor@nelvroworks.corp

14:22 — The Gaugepipe metrics sidecar began dropping aggregation windows after the config reload. For newer folks: the sidecar buffers sixty-second windows, and a malformed reload flushed them early, which is why dashboards showed gaps rather than zeros. We confirmed the faulty config by replaying it in staging. The staging run that reproduced the issue is identified by the trace token below.

session token of kahag-bawip = htk6_729d08

Provenance notes for Proselint-Q, our documentation linter. Support team: every rule pack shipped to customers is built from a reviewed tag, checksummed, and archived before release. If a customer reports a rule firing incorrectly, please confirm which rule-pack build they are running before escalating, since hotfixed packs can differ subtly. The build token for the current general-availability pack appears directly below.

pipeline stamp: htk4_66df